Severed head cover by Lou Morales. "Curse of Karnak," art by Bob Forgione; Professor Ambrose carelessly revives the mummy of King Mentu and sets free a plague of Egyptian gods running amok in the excavation camp. "Harmony of Horror," art by Bob Forgione; Jim Shervin kills Bruno Augustin, the rival for his love of the beautiful Cleo. "The Frustrated Ghost" text story. "Murderers' Row," art by Tex Blaisdell; Strange things happen in and around Professor Caglio's wax exhibition of murderers through history. "The Tavern of Terror," art by Collier; Young man spends the night in an inn haunted by an old female vampire. 36 pgs., full color. $0.10. Cover price $0.10.

Cover by Lou Morales. "Hell Ship," art by Bob Forgione; Three bank-robbers make their escape on a haunted ship. "Spiderman and His Web of Doom," art by Bob Forgione; Mr. Nemo lets a young couple - the Trasks - rent his house; Transforming himself into a giant spider, Nemo lures his lodgers to the attic and drains their blood. "The Thing From the Deep" text story. "Give the Devil His Due," art by John Belfi; A farmer makes a pact with the devil. "The Gorgon's Claw," art by John Belfi; When strange murders occur at Carlton College, professor Thaddeus spreads rumors of a Gorgon attack - to make himself interesting for the lovely co-eds. "Haunt of the Vampire"; Next to a Cuban plantation lies a swamp, inhabited by vampires; A jewel thief seeks shelter there. 36 pgs., full color. $0.10. Cover price $0.10.

Cover p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Vince Colletta. "If the Thunder Be Gone!", script by Stan Lee, p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Vince Colletta; The weakened and hypnotized Thor helps the Circus of Crime to steal the Golden Bull; Sif and Balder watch from Asgard as the police confront Thor. Appearances by Jane Foster and Odin. Back-up story: "The Origin of... the Incomparable Inhumans!", script by Stan Lee, pencils by Jack Kirby, inks by Joe Sinnott; Randac enters the Terrogen Mists. This is the first of a seven-part series explaining the origins of the Inhumans. 36 pgs., full color. $0.12. Cover price $0.12.

Cover by L. B. Cole. Stories and art by George Peltz and others. Part of Star Publications' purchase of Novelty Publications titles, former adventure comic 4Most becomes one of the most violent of the pre-Code crime titles, with lurid covers by L. B. Cole. Police close in on criminal genius Duke Morane and his underworld empire. In pre-WWII Germany, Hilda marries wealthy older men and then poisons them. The leader of one of the earliest New York street gangs, the Bowery Boys, Bill the Butcher later enters city politics. Underworld Mastermind; The Poisoner; Strong Arm Terror. Final issue under this title; series continues as Shocking Mystery Cases (1952) #50. 32 pages, Full Color. Cover price $0.10.
